The Solutions Lead – Global Capability Center Setup & Management Service Line (GCC) will focus on bid execution and sales enhancements supporting our business development (BD) and pre-sales team’s efforts within the GCC Service Line, empowering Organizations to seamlessly establish and operate their own GCC, a shared GCC, or our existing GCCs. The Solutions Lead fosters pipeline governance and client presentations. The wide scope of our GCCs will enable and fuel multiple lines of business efficiency and growth.
Responsibilities
· Support strategic account relationships within the GCC Service Line ensuring alignment with business growth objectives.
· Support bid execution by coordinating with the Regional Sales leader Practice organization and Enterprise BD community to develop compelling proposals.
· Assist in pre-sales efforts conducting market analysis and gathering insights to enhance business opportunities.
· Oversee pipeline governance tracking opportunities and ensuring seamless progression across business units.
· Develop client presentations and proposal materials tailoring messaging to align with GCC Service Line strategies.
· Collaborate with internal teams and cross-functional stakeholders to ensure solutions meet client needs.
· Analyze market trends and industry shifts identifying new opportunities for business expansion.
· Ensure adherence to bid management protocols maintaining documentation and process compliance.
· Act as a liaison between sales practice and BD teams facilitating communication and strategic alignment.
· Provide regular reporting and analytics on sales performance bid outcomes and market positioning to inform decision-making.
Experience Required
· Proven experience in strategy or advisory consulting
· Experience in profit and loss (P&L) management
